function:Plays a role in mitotic exit and cytokinesis. Not required for microtubule nucleation. Recruits PDCD6IP and TSG101 to midbody during cytokinesis. ,PTM:There is a hierachy of phosphorylation , where both Ser-425 and Ser-428 are phosphorylated at the onset of mitosis , prior to Ser-436. Phosphorylation at Ser-425 and Ser-428 is required for dissociation from the centrosome at the G2/M boundary. Phosphorylation at the 3 sites , Ser-425 , Ser-428 and Ser-436 , is required for protein function at the final stages of cell division to complete cytokinesis successfully. ,subcellular location:Present at the centrosomes at interphase. A small portion is associated preferentially with the mother centriole , whereas the majority localizes to the pericentriolar material. During mitosis , loss of affinity for the centrosome at the onset of prophase and diffusion throughout the cell. This dissociation from the centrosome is phosphorylation-dependent. May remain localized at the centrosome during mitosis in certain cell types. Appears at the cleavage furrow in late anaphase and in the midbody in cytokinesis. ,subunit:Homodimer. Interacts (phosphorylated on Ser-425 and Ser-428) with PLK1. Interacts with AKAP9; the interaction occurs in interphase and is lost upon mitotic entry. Interacts with PCNT; the interaction occurs in interphase and is lost upon mitotic entry. Interacts with PDCD6IP; the interaction is direct; CEP55 binds PDCD6IP in a 2:1 stoechiometry; PDCD6IP competes with TSG101 for the same binding site. Interacts with TSG101; TSG101 competes with PDCD6IP for the same binding site; interaction is required for cytokinesis but not for viral budding. Interacts with FAM125A , VPS37B , VPS37C and VPS28. ,tissue specificity:Widely expressed , mostly in proliferative tissues. Highly expressed in testis. Intermediate levels in adult and fetal thymus , as well as in various cancer cell lines. Low levels in different parts of the digestive tract , bone marrow , lymph nodes , placenta , fetal heart and fetal spleen. Hardly detected in brain. ,
